The beginning of each year starts with fun in sports and cinema, although snubs are an eventual conclusion to January as well. Last year’s box office hit Barbie, depicting how patriarchy works against women in the minutest of ways, has inspired outrage in the last few days. The reason? A major rebuff from the Oscars for both Robbie and Gerwig. Another slap in the face is Ryan Gosling getting nominated for the male supporting role, sadly proving the point of the movie. Joining enraged fans on the internet are tennis sensations Billie Jean King and Chris Evert.
Both women empowerment advocates in tennis, Evert and King made it a point to voice out their disappointment over their official social media accounts as well.

Billie Jean King and Chris Evert are furious over Barbie’s Oscar nominations, or lack thereof
When activist Shannon Watts posted about the irony of Ken, aka Ryan Gosling, getting a huge nomination instead of Margot Robbie and Greta Gerwig, Chris Evert was as furious as the rest of the internet. Watts wrote on X, “Greta Gerwig: Made a critically acclaimed, culturally profound, feminist movie about Barbie and the patriarchy that made a billion dollars at the box office. Oscar nomination goes to … Ken.”

Chris Evert reposted the tweet with the caption, “I’m sorry; how is this…. Possible???” reiterating the sentiment that many were feeling. While Barbie did get 8 Oscar nominations in total, fans believe Greta Gerwig not getting a Best Director nomination and Margot Robbie being snubbed for Best Actress is an affront to the movie.
Even Billie Jean King was heavily disappointed. She posted on her official X account, “Really upset about #barbie being snubbed, especially in the Best Director category. The movie is absolutely brilliant, and Greta Gerwig is a genius.”
